Six-Lane Underpass Planned for Noida's Parthala Chowk
The Noida Authority announced plans on August 26th for an ₹80-crore six-lane underpass at Parthala Chowk on the Faridabad-Noida-Ghaziabad (FNG) corridor. This significant infrastructure project, expected to be completed in 18 months, aims to alleviate persistent traffic congestion in the area.
Raksha Bandhan Travel Relief: Noida Offers Free E-Buses & Extra Rapid Rail
Noida and Greater Noida are providing travel relief for Raksha Bandhan, with women enjoying free e-bus rides for three days on Thursday and Friday, August 27th and 28th, along with one accompanying person. Additionally, the NCRTC will run 47 extra Namo Bharat train trips on Thursday and Friday to manage the festive rush on the Sarai Kale Khan-Modipuram corridor, with trains available every eight minutes. Noida Airport Connectivity Boosted by New Elevated Corridor & Link Road Facelift
Noida's connectivity to the upcoming international airport is set for a major boost, with plans announced on August 26th for a 50-kilometer-long elevated corridor connecting Akshardham directly to the airport. Additionally, a crucial link road to western Uttar Pradesh is undergoing a ₹41-crore facelift, further enhancing regional access.

Public Health
Noida Reports 120 Swine Flu Cases, Health Department Issues Advisory
Gautam Buddha Nagar district has reported approximately 120 cases of swine flu, prompting the Health Department to step up vigilance and issue a public advisory on August 26th. Authorities have strengthened preparedness and monitoring, with a 20-bed ICU kept ready in view of the rising numbers.
